About the role

 

We are seeking an Analytical Service Crystallographer to join the team in the Department of Chemistry. The X-Ray Crystallography Service is one of the Department’s core research facilities based in the Chemistry Research Laboratory Building. The Service houses state of the art equipment including two Oxford Diffraction/Agilent (now Rigaku) dual-source SuperNovae, a high flux Rigaku Synergy DW dual-source rotating anode instrument and a PANanalytical Powder Diffractometer. The service also provides training for independent users, advice and support to researchers, and an internal and external sample submission analysis service. The Analytical Service Crystallographer is responsible for the day-to-day delivery of an effective Analytical Chemical Crystallography Service for the Department. You will work in consultation with the Chemical Crystallography Service Manager, the Inorganic Chemistry Section Head and Users at all levels in support of their research and co-author publications as appropriate.

 

About you

 

You will be educated to doctorate level in a science subject with advanced study and experience in crystallography as applied to Chemistry. You will also have Advanced knowledge of crystallographic analytical techniques and the credibility to train others and give advice to researchers at all career levels. It is desirable to have experience of working in a research facility within an educational or industrial setting, including staff and financial management.

"""Job Description _________________________________________________________________________ DEPARTMENT OF CHEMISTRY Job title Analytical Service Crystallographer Division Mathematical, Physical and Life Sciences Department Department of Chemistry Location Chemistry Research Laboratory, 12 Mansfield Road Oxford, OX1 3TA Grade and salary Grade 7: £38,674 - £46,913 per annum Discretionary range £48,235 - £51,059 per annum Hours Full time Contract type Permanent Reporting to Chemistry Crystallography Service Manager Vacancy reference 176298 The role The X-Ray Crystallography Service is one of the Department’s core research facilities based in the Chemistry Research Laboratory Building. The Service houses state of the art equipment (including (at July 2022) two Oxford Diffraction/Agilent (now Rigaku) dual-source SuperNovae, a high flux Rigaku Synergy DW dual-source rotating anode instrument), and a PANanalytical Powder Diffractometer, and provides training for independent users, advice and support to researchers, and an internal and external sample submissions analysis service. The Analytical Service Crystallographer is responsible for the day-to-day delivery of an effective Analytical Chemical Crystallography Service for the Department. They will work in consultation with the Chemical Crystallography Service Manager, the Inorganic Chemistry Section Head and Users at all levels in support of their research and co-author publications as appropriate. The postholder will be an experienced postdoctoral-level crystallographer with a commitment to high quality service provision and to collaborative working. Responsibilities/duties  Responsibility for the effective delivery of the Chemical Crystallography Analytical Service in consultation with the Chemical Crystallography Service Manager.  Support the Chemical Crystallography Service Manager and the Head of Inorganic Chemistry in the strategic development of the Service in line with Departmental objectives.  In collaboration with the Chemical Crystallography Service Manager, provide a full structural analysis service for members of the Chemistry Department. To include, in successful cases, the provision of a full crystallographic information file and checkCIF document for database deposit and journal submission.  Support the Chemical Crystallography Service Manager in the delivery of training of researchers to meet the needs of the Department with regard to skills development for students and early career researchers. This includes training and supervision of researchers and students using the instrumentation complying with health and safety regulations.  Provide advice to researchers at all levels with regard to the use of crystallography in their research.  Engage closely and provide analytical results to Users at all levels and with the Chemical Crystallography Service Manager regularly review Analytical Service provision and implement changes to increase efficiencies and deliver service improvements.  Work collaboratively with members of the Chemistry operations teams, including Health and Safety, Facilities, Information Technology and Finance as required.  Provide information to the Finance Team for cost recovery and support the Chemical Crystallography Service Manager in financial planning for the Service.  Help supervise summer project students and final year (Part II) MChem student projects (alongside the Chemical Crystallography Service Manager and as agreed with the Associate Head of Department for Teaching), ensuring appropriate induction and compliance with Departmental administrative and health and safety protocols.  Keep abreast of developments in the field of crystallography and in crystallographic service delivery both in higher education and industry; benchmark and implement best practice.  Run samples at national research facilities and services including Diamond Light Source, ISIS Neutron and Muon Source and the National Crystallography Service.  Act as a Radiation Protection Supervisor for the Crystallography Service, work closely with the Chemical Crystallography Service Manager and the Departmental Senior Radiation Protection Supervisor to ensure compliance with health and safety regulations.  Comply with the Health and Safety requirements associated with the daily operations of the facility, contributing to risk assessments as appropriate.  Maintain up-to-date statistics on the Analytical Service, including User data and KPI metrics, and report to the Chemical Crystallography Service Manager and Head of Inorganic Chemistry as required. Provide contributions for Departmental publications, and disseminate information about the Analytical Service as required. Other 2  Contribute to the Crystallographic community with the agreement of the Chemical Crystallography Service Manager.  Carry out and publish original research work in collaboration with other staff and members of academic staff or with Part II students as appropriate and to further the development of the Service. Selection criteria Essential  Education to doctorate level in a science subject with advanced study and experience in crystallography as applied to Chemistry.  Advanced knowledge of crystallography analytical techniques and the credibility to train others and give advice to researchers at all career levels.  A high-level understanding of crystallographic instrumentation and knowledge of its operation.  Excellent sample handling skills, including experience of dealing with samples sensitive to air, moisture and solvent loss.  A demonstrable service ethos and commitment to user engagement within a research environment.  Ability to collaborate and build strong relationships with a wide range of people, including: students; academics and postdoctoral researchers; central University employees; other University departments; external academic and industrial partners; and the Chemistry Operations Team.  Ability to work independently with a highly proactive approach. Ability to prioritise workload and to meet deadlines.  Excellent written and oral communication skills, and an ability to explain complex technical material to a range of audiences. Desirable  Experience of working in a research facility within an educational or industrial setting including staff and financial management.  Experience collecting and working with data collected at central facilities (synchrotron and neutron sources).  Experience of working with Rigaku instrumentation, CrysAlisPRO software, and CRYSTALS refinement software suite.  Experience of dealing with complex crystallographic problems and challenging diffraction data.  Knowledge and/or experience of complementary techniques including for example, X-ray powder diffraction, Density Functional Theory, solid and solution-state NMR, Thermogravimetric Analysis, Differential Scanning Calorimetry, neutron scattering methods. 3 About the University of Oxford Welcome to the University of Oxford. Department Of Chemistry The mission of Oxford Chemistry is to advance the global understanding of chemistry and to use that knowledge to address major challenges for society. Oxford Chemistry maintains worldclass strengths in fundamental research, including the training of outstanding young scientists, whilst being an outward-looking department engaging with other disciplines, industry, public services, government and the general public. We are a large department within the University’s Mathematical, Physical and Life Sciences Division with over 70 research groups and 900 researchers including 400 graduate research students. Our MChem degree takes 180 students a year and features the distinctive tutorials of Oxford, an innovative three-year programme of practical teaching within our state-of-the-art teaching laboratory, and a 4th year focused on research based within one of our research groups. Research in Oxford Chemistry focuses on fundamental science aimed at making significant and sustained long-term impact. We provide an environment that enables research by hiring, developing, and supporting talented researchers, many recognised as international leaders, across the spectrum of the chemical sciences. Our students and staff work in excellent research facilities to deliver field-leading research that crosses traditional boundaries and engages strongly with other disciplines, both within Oxford and across a range of external sectors. The impact of our research in the wider economy and society is manifest in our many industrial and clinical collaborations and successful start-ups. Our eight research themes and business engagements showcase the breadth and depth of our research across the chemical sciences. We are committed to providing an inclusive and supportive work and study environment for all our staff and students based on core values of respect, equality and collaboration. We have held an Athena SWAN silver award since 2015 reflecting our commitment to improving gender equality within our discipline. Oxford Chemistry is accommodated within five buildings in the University’s science area, including a modern RIBA award-winning dedicated research facility and a state-of-the-art practical teaching laboratory. Researchers are supported by a research infrastructure within Chemistry that includes NMR, Mass Spectrometry, Crystallography, Surface Analysis, Inorganic Materials Characterisation, Advanced Electron Spin Resonance and high-performance computing facilities as well as access to facilities across the wider University and at national research facilities including the Rosalind Franklin Institute and Diamond Light Source. 4 To support the Teaching and Research in the Department, there are a number of administrative functions including Finance, Human Resources, Facilities, Information Technology, Student Administration, Health and Safety, Communications and Alumni Relations.
